How many permutations of the letters a,b, ..., g contain either two or
three letters between a and b (a can appear before or after b)?
-
How many subsets of a set with 10 elements are there?
-
How many subsets with an odd number of elements does a set with 10 elements
have?
-
In how many ways can ten adults and five children stand in a circle so
that no two children are next to each other?
